Starlink plans R2 billion investment in South Africa
Elon Musk’s satellite internet company Starlink plans to invest R2 billion in South Africa, potentially paving the way for its entry despite ongoing regulatory challenges related to Black Economic Empowerment (BEE) laws. Reports say the investment will fund infrastructure development to serve South Africa and the Southern African Development Community (SADC), a regional bloc of 16 member countries.
